The Rise of Browser-Based Gaming Platforms
Recent advancements in web technologies—namely HTML5, WebGL, and WebAssembly—have transformed the browser into a viable platform for complex, high-fidelity gaming. Unlike traditional downloadable games, web-based platforms offer instant accessibility: no downloads, no installations, just immediate engagement with a click. According to a 2023 report by Newzoo, over 80% of casual gamers and nearly 50% of core gamers in North America frequently play browser-based titles, highlighting their growing market penetration.
Technological Foundations Enabling In-Browser Gaming
WebAssembly (Wasm), often referred to as the «JavaScript of binary,» has been instrumental in elevating browser games to near-native performance levels. This has allowed developers to port complex engines originally designed for desktop to web environments. In-Browser Gaming: Democratizing Access and Expanding Markets
| Traditional Gaming Platforms | Browser-Based Platforms |
|---|---|
| Require high-end hardware or consoles | Accessible via any device with a modern web browser |
| Long download and installation processes | Instant play with minimal setup |
| Limited cross-platform compatibility | Seamless cross-device experience |
| Constrained by hardware restrictions | Use cloud streaming or WebGL enhancements to mitigate device limitations |
This shift not only broadens access but also accelerates monetization strategies through ad-supported models, microtransactions, and subscription services integrated directly into browser experiences.
